What They Sell

Habitat for Humanity ReStore & Donation Center specializes in home improvement materials, furniture, appliances, and household goods donated by contractors, retailers, and community members. Shoppers can discover everything from gently used furniture and kitchen cabinets to building supplies, lighting fixtures, and home decor items. The inventory changes regularly based on donations, so you might find anything from vintage coastal furniture perfect for beach house decorating to professional-grade tools and construction materials. Since donations come from the affluent Santa Rosa Beach area, the quality tends to be exceptionally high.

Shopping Tips

  • Visit on Tuesday or Wednesday mornings for the best selection of newly processed donations
  • Bring a truck or trailer if you're shopping for furniture or building materials, as many items are large
  • Follow their social media or check their website for special sales and featured donations
  • Ask staff about upcoming donation deliveries – they often know when major items are expected
  • Bring measurements if you're looking for specific furniture pieces or home improvement materials, as inventory moves quickly
